Transaction 1a7117ef62e5e2537af4647af6bafda03bb529a447a1b20c7fa860366dbd3de7

1 Input
1 Outputs
  • 1a7117ef62e5e2537af4647af6bafda03bb529a447a1b20c7fa860366dbd3de7:0
  • value  28674987
    address  3M64v5eMLr79rhTC1vb4UXjgas5RvtbjJy